Why Free Easter Printables Matter

Parents often look for ways to keep kids busy without screens. That’s exactly why free Easter printables are so helpful.

They are calm, creative, accessible and they are meaningful. Most importantly, they support development while still feeling like fun.

Colouring, cutting and crafting all build fine motor skills — strengthening little hands for writing, drawing and everyday tasks. Children don’t feel pressured or tested. They simply enjoy themselves.

Learning works best when it feels safe and playful.

Easter Egg Printables: Creativity Without Pressure

The classic Easter egg is always a favourite. Printable egg templates allow children to design their own patterns — stripes, zigzags, flowers or rainbow colours.

All you need:
paper
pens
crayons
stickers

This free printable Easter activity encourages imagination while strengthening fine motor control. It’s simple but surprisingly engaging.

Some families keep one decorated egg each year. Looking back becomes a sweet reminder of how quickly children grow.

Development Benefits Beyond Fun

Easter printables support children in gentle ways:

Fine Motor Skills

Cutting and colouring strengthen muscles needed for writing.

Creativity

Children make their own design choices.

Emotional Regulation

Quiet play reduces overwhelm and frustration.

Confidence

Completing an activity builds pride.

Family Connection

Conversation flows naturally while creating.

Sometimes the deepest talks happen while colouring side by side.
